Tiramisu Cheesecake

Ingredients

4 Servings
  • graham cracker crumbs1 1/2 cups
  • unsalted butter, melted1/4 cup
  • cream cheese, softened16 ounces
  • sugar3/4 cup
  • mascarpone cheese3/4 cup
  • large eggs3 items
  • all-purpose flour1/4 cup
  • strong brewed coffee1/4 cup
  • coffee liqueur2 tablespoons
  • unsweetened cocoa powder, for dustingto taste none

Instructions

  1. 1

    Preheat your oven to 325°F (163°C) and lightly grease a 9-inch springform pan.

  2. 2

    In a bowl, combine the graham cracker crumbs with the melted butter until the mixture resembles wet sand. Press this mixture into the bottom of the prepared pan to form a crust. Bake for 10 minutes, then remove from the oven and let cool.

  3. 3

    In a large mixing bowl, beat the softened cream cheese and sugar together until smooth and creamy. Add the mascarpone cheese and continue to beat until well combined.

  4. 4

    Add the e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Then, mix in the all-purpose flour until just incorporated.

  5. 5

    Gradually pour in the strong brewed coffee and coffee liqueur (if using), and mix until everything is well combined and smooth.

  6. 6

    Pour the cheesecake filling over the cooled crust and smooth the top with a spatula.

  7. 7

    Bake the cheesecake in the preheated oven for about 45-55 minutes, or until the edges are set and the center is slightly jiggly.

  8. 8

    Turn off the oven, open the oven door slightly, and let the cheesecake cool in the oven for 1 hour to prevent cracking.

  9. 9

    After cooling, remove the cheesecake from the oven and refrigerate for at least 4 hours, or overnight, to set completely.

  10. 10

    Before serving, dust the top of the cheesecake with unsweetened cocoa powder to create the classic tiramisu appearance.

  11. 11

    Slice, serve, and enjoy your Tiramisu Cheesecake!
